What's Happening?
Actor Paul Wesley and model Natalie Kuckenburg have settled into a two-story loft in Downtown New York City. Known for his role in 'The Vampire Diaries' and his return as James T. Kirk in 'Star Trek: Strange New Worlds', Wesley has always considered New York his playground.
The couple, who recently married, chose this location for its vibrant city life and personal significance to Wesley, who spent much of his youth in Manhattan. The loft features a private terrace with views of the Empire State Building, which Kuckenburg highlights as a favorite spot. The couple has collaborated with designer Alan Eckstein and architect Jack Wettling to create a space that reflects their style and love for design.
